Story Time 0 - 5 years
Martin County's Children's Librarians love to read, but they also love to sing and dance! Join us for a story and early literacy activities.
According to Every Child Ready to Read @ Your Library, singing, talking, and playing are also important for developing early literacy skills. This interactive event may use bubbles, scarves, hand-held instruments or shaker eggs, loud music, and more. All adults are encouraged to participate with their children in this fun early literacy activity. Families are welcome!

Baby Cafe
The Baby Café is a place for moms and pregnant women to receive one-on-one as well as peer-to-peer support during their breastfeeding journey. A lactation consultant is available as well.

Drop-in American Mahjong
An open game play for players of all levels with an understanding of the basics.
The National Mahjong League current card and rules will be used for a 3- to 4-handed play. Bring a current card and set if you have one.
Computing Basics
This class is for users with no computer experience.
You will learn the basic components that make up a personal computer, what the desktop is, how to open programs, and you’ll get extensive practice using the mouse to navigate around the computer.
